Optimisation of the seedball technology for sorghum production under nutrient limitations
(2021-04-13)
The seedball technology is a simple and affordable seed-pelleting technique that uses locally available materials such as sand, loam, wood ash and seeds to enhance early crop establishment. It has been shown to be effective for pearl millet (Pennisetum glaucum) subsistence production in Sahelian environments. The objective of this study was to optimise the seedball technology for sorghum (Sorghum bicolor (L.) Moench) under greenhouse conditions. Nachhaltige Emissionsreduzierung durch erneuerbare Eigenstromversorgung
(2020-04)
Ein vielversprechender Weg der Emissionsreduktion durch Industrieunternehmen ist, selbst in erneuerbare Energieanlagen zu investieren. Die wirtschaftliche Beurteilung dieses Schrittes erfordert eine detaillierte Betrachtung der gesetzlichen Regelungen. Da es für viele Strompreisbestandteile umfangreiche Ausnahmeregelungen gibt, können die Stromkosten je nach Standort und Unternehmen variieren, sodass eine exakte Bestimmung individuell erfolgen muss.

Bacteriological quality and safety of four fluid dairy products sold in El Fayoum governorate, Egypt
(2020-11-29)
The study was designed to assess the safety and bacteriological quality of one hundred and twenty samples including (small scale fluid cream, large scale Laban rayeb, Pasteurized milk and UHT milk) (30 of each). The samples were collected randomly in their retail packages from different localities in Fayoum province, Egypt. Samples were analyzed for total bacterial count (TBC), total coliforms, fecal coliforms, Escherichia coli and Staphylococcus aureus.
